Kyparissi (Greek: Κυπαρίσσι, before 1927: Μπίσοβο – Bisovo,[2][3] between 1927 and 1928: Δύσβατο – Dysvato)[4][3] is a village and a community of the Grevena municipality. Before the 2011 local government reform it was a part of the municipality of Agios Kosmas, of which it was a municipal district.[5] The 2021 census recorded 31 residents in the village.[1] The community of Kyparissi covers an area of 8.372 km2.[6]
